Bulldogs, Lions to battle for Burnaby supremacy
The Byrne Creek Bulldogs will face the Burnaby Mountain Lions in the Burnaby/New Westminster senior boys basketball playoffs final at Byrne Creek Friday
The Bulldogs, first-place finishers during the regular season, defeated the New Westminster Hyacks 94-69 in a semifinal matchup Wednesday. The Lions advanced by upsetting the Burnaby South Rebels, who had finished second in league play, 71-66 in the other semifinal.
On Tuesday, New West downed the Moscrop Panthers 67-61 while Mountain took out the Burnaby North Vikings 78-48.
Both the Bulldogs and Lions have berths in the Lower Mainland qualifying tournament for the provincials while the winner of the third-place game between South and New West will get the other berth. Five teams from that tournament will advance to the AAA provincial championship in Langley March 12-16.
